Nainar, Ponnar among key contenders for State BJP chief

With the State Election Commission announcing the poll schedule for the rural local bodies, the Tamil Nadu BJP unit is soon expected to get a new party president, BJP sources said.

BJP leader Nainar Nagendran and former Union Minister Pon Radhakrishnan who are now frequenting New Delhi to apprise the BJP top brass of the election schedule developments here, are top runners for the post, sources said.

“The question of who will become the next BJP president of Tamil Nadu replacing Tamilisai Soundararajan is doing the rounds and the cadre are eagerly waiting for the next president,” said a BJP functionary adding that the fight has narrowed down to Radhakrishan and Nagendran. 

At the same time, names of Vaanathi Srinivasan and KT Raghavan are also coming up,” the insider added.

“Earlier, elections for the post of party president was scheduled during mid December, but now the situation is such that the party needs a president to take over the poll works,” said BJP state treasurer SR Sekar.

 The media has also started speculations about this and the name may be announced this week itself, Sekar added.

According to BJP sources, factors like poll alliance particularly wooing superstar Rajinikanth towards the alliance, fighting the DMK- Congress combination and the hate campaign by pro-Tamil parties will be challenges awaiting the new BJP chief.
